    The mechanism used in this sleeper is one designed by UltraMech and was done exclusively for American Leather, hence the similarity. Then, the folks at UltraMech and those at American Leather got into some kind of tiff - what I don't know about - and the exclusivity ended. Everyone in the industry knows about the issues with conventional sleeper sofas so many were eager to get their hands on this new UltraMech unit. Taylor King jumped right on it, but found very quickly the cushions that AL were using were not satisfactory and spent quite a bit of time making a custom core composition, with the CEO of Taylor King (Del Starnes) undertaking it as his own personal project. They did many combinations of layers and finally got it where they wanted it. I've tried it out in person, both sitting on it and lying on it. It's perfect. However its very new in the market as well, so it will be difficult to find one in a store or many reviews on it.

    There are many fabrics to choose from, I would recommend what we call a Performance Fabric, which is going to be a brand name such as Crypton or Sunbrella, as keeping them looking nice is much easier as they are soap and water scrubbable (most fabrics are not and require dry cleaning fluids). Go here to see the fabrics and click on "Performance" to display those in category. Price will vary by grade, however the Performance fabrics as a rule as not in the upper price categories.

    Taylor King's CEO, Del Starnes, spent hours and hours perfecting the cushions on this piece and he told me they made something like eighteen prototype cushions (in-house) before finding a layering blend that works just right for this unit. While American Leather has the same mechanism, the skill and art is in making the cushion composition correctly in a piece like this. I've not tried the AL unit so can't comment on it.

    We bought an American Leather Comfortsleeper about 5 years ago. Several of my family members have them, too, and we all enjoy visiting each other much more than before (especially visiting our one cousin who shelled out for the tempurpedic mattress version). We also love the microfiber fabrics. I've got three kids and they've puked and pooped and drawn with markers and spilled cereal milk and it all cleans up with minimal effort.

    Our one big complaint is that the seat cushions don't stay put. Our local dealer has tried super hard to remedy that issue. They came to our home about a year after we bought it and added flaps to the bottoms of the cushions that would stick into the folded-up mattress to anchor the cushions. And last year they sent us entirely new cushions with heavy duty velcro on the bottom that sticks to the mattress. But nothing has really worked. With all the action our sofa sees (three kids, one small living area until now), the cushions are constantly sliding forward just enough to annoy the heck out of my wife, who always seems to be re-doing the cushions on the sofa.

    Does Taylor King have a better solution for that? We are moving soon and will have a need for a second sofa or sectional. We're likely to go with a non-sleeper sectional for the living room and to put the existing American Leather sofa in the TV/guest room, but if there really is a sleeper option that solves the sliding cushion problem, we might consider it to have more flexibility for guests. Does Taylor King do sleeper sectionals? I don't see any on their website.
